AWINER Propineb Description
Propineb is a kind of broad spectrum, available protective fungicide.
Propineb Mode of action
Propineb can inhibit the oxidation of pyruvic acid in pathogenic bacteria.

Propineb Applications
1.Propineb can control downy mildew and late blight, anthracnose on tomatoes, cabbage, cucumber, mango.
